With close to 1 in 3 children and teens overweight or obese in the U.S., the health and wellness of students today is a national priority, concerning everyone from policy makers to parents. Afterschool programs are an integral partner to keep kids active and healthy during the out-of-school-time hours and a vital piece of the solution to tackle the obesity epidemic.

The Afterschool Alliance and Mozilla have partnered up this year to bring you the Lights On Afterschool Webmaker Challenge, a simple, fun activity to help afterschool programs develop students’ webmaking and digital literacy skills. For the Challenge, students will design their own digital poster showcasing their favorite afterschool programs on Mozilla’s Webmaker platform.
In this webinar, staff from the Afterschool Alliance and Mozilla will give you a quick run-through on how to participate in the Webmaker Challenge.
